🍬 The “Sugar” that Causes Problems

 

The “sugar” people talk about in relation to diabetes and high blood pressure (HBP) is actually called glucose (or sometimes “blood sugar”).

  • What is Glucose? Glucose is the main sugar found in your blood, and it’s your body’s most important source of energy. It comes from the food you eat. Your body breaks down most of the carbohydrates (like bread, rice, fruit, and yes, sweet things) into glucose and releases it into your bloodstream.
  • The Job of Insulin: When your blood glucose goes up, a hormone called insulin is released from your pancreas. Think of insulin as a key that unlocks your body’s cells, allowing the glucose to move out of your bloodstream and into the cells to be used for energy.
  • The Problem in Diabetes:
    • In Type 1 Diabetes, your body doesn’t make enough (or any) of the insulin “key.”
    • In Type 2 Diabetes (the most common type), your cells stop responding well to the insulin “key”—this is called insulin resistance.
    • In both cases, the result is that too much glucose stays stuck in your blood because it can’t get into the cells. This is called high blood glucose or hyperglycemia, and it’s what causes damage to your heart, blood vessels, kidneys, and nerves over time.
  • The Link to High Blood Pressure (HBP): Over time, having too much glucose in your blood can damage the walls of your blood vessels and make them stiffen up. When your blood vessels are stiffer and narrower, your heart has to pump much harder to push the blood through, which leads to high blood pressure.

 

🩸 Checking Blood Pressure Without Instruments

 

I need to be very clear about this:

You cannot accurately check your blood pressure without a proper instrument (like a blood pressure cuff or monitor).

High blood pressure is often called the “silent killer” because it usually has no noticeable symptoms. You could feel completely normal while your blood pressure is dangerously high.

  • What You Can Check: You can easily check your pulse (your heart rate). If you feel a strong pulse in your wrist, it generally suggests your blood pressure is not extremely low, but it does not tell you if your blood pressure is high.
    • To find your pulse: Place your index and middle fingers (not your thumb) on the inside of your wrist, just below the crease on the thumb side. Count the beats for 30 seconds and multiply by two to get your beats per minute.
  • Why You Need a Machine: A blood pressure machine (sphygmomanometer) measures the actual force of the blood against your artery walls and gives you two numbers (Systolic/Diastolic, like 120/80), which you simply cannot determine by touch alone.

The best way to know your blood pressure is to:

  1. See a healthcare provider for a check-up.
  2. Purchase an affordable, reliable home blood pressure monitor and use it as directed.

🍽️ The “Plate Method” for Blood Sugar Control

 

The simplest way to build a meal that helps manage your blood sugar is the Plate Method:

Plate Section What to Fill It With Why It Helps
1/2 Plate (The Biggest Part!) Non-Starchy Vegetables: Broccoli, spinach, kale, lettuce, carrots, bell peppers, green beans, cauliflower, tomatoes. These are low in calories and carbohydrates, and packed with fiber, which helps slow down sugar absorption.
1/4 Plate Lean Protein: Chicken (skinless), turkey, fish (especially fatty fish like salmon), eggs, beans, lentils, tofu, or lean beef/pork. Protein helps you feel full and has very little impact on your blood sugar.
1/4 Plate Healthy Carbohydrates: Whole grains (brown rice, whole-wheat pasta, quinoa, oats), starchy vegetables (sweet potatoes, corn, peas), or a piece of whole fruit. This is where you limit the high-carb foods that turn into sugar. Choosing whole grains adds fiber, which is better than refined white flour/rice.

 

🧂 Key Changes for Blood Pressure (HBP)

 

The main goal for lowering blood pressure is to reduce sodium (salt) and increase potassium and magnesium.

 

1. Cut the Salt/Sodium

 

  • The Problem: Too much salt makes your body hold onto water, which increases the pressure in your blood vessels.
  • The Fix:
    • STOP adding salt at the table, and drastically reduce the amount you use when cooking.
    • Avoid Processed Foods: The biggest source of sodium is usually packaged snacks, canned soups, fast food, and frozen dinners. Look for “low-sodium” or “no salt added” labels.
    • Swap Salt: Use herbs, spices, lemon juice, or vinegar to flavor your food instead of salt.

 

2. Boost Key Minerals (Potassium & Magnesium)

 

These minerals help your blood vessels relax and counteract the effects of sodium.

  • Foods Rich in Potassium: Bananas, sweet potatoes, spinach, beans/lentils, avocado, and yogurt.
  • Foods Rich in Magnesium: Leafy greens (spinach, kale), nuts (almonds, pistachios), seeds (pumpkin, chia), and whole grains.

 

🌟 Top “Superstar” Foods for Both

 

  • Whole Grains: Oats, brown rice, whole-wheat bread. The fiber helps slow down sugar release and can help lower cholesterol/blood pressure.
  • Beans and Lentils: Excellent sources of fiber, protein, potassium, and magnesium—they hit all the targets!
  • Fatty Fish: Salmon, mackerel, and sardines are rich in Omega-3 fatty acids, which are great for heart health and reducing inflammation.
  • Nuts and Seeds: Almonds, walnuts, and chia seeds (unsalted!). They have healthy fats, fiber, and magnesium.
  • Berries: Blueberries, strawberries, and raspberries are high in antioxidants that protect your blood vessels.

The biggest takeaway is to replace highly processed, sugary, and salty foods with whole, real foods like vegetables, fruits, whole grains, and lean proteins.

🔬 The Role of Table and Cane Sugar

 

The sugar you know as table sugar (or cane sugar, which is the same thing chemically) has a different name: sucrose.

 

1. Sucrose is a “Double Sugar”

 

  • Glucose is a single sugar molecule.
  • Fructose is also a single sugar molecule (this is the sugar found naturally in fruit).
  • Sucrose is a double sugar (called a disaccharide), meaning it is made up of one Glucose molecule bonded to one Fructose molecule.

 

2. How Your Body Processes Sucrose

 

When you eat table/cane sugar (sucrose), it is like eating two different simple sugars stuck together.

  • In your stomach and small intestine, your body uses special tools (enzymes) to break the sucrose bond.
  • This splits the sucrose right away into its two parts: Glucose and Fructose.

 

3. The Damage Duo

 

Once split, both parts rush into your system, but they affect your body differently:

Sugar Part How it’s Processed Why it Contributes to Health Problems
Glucose Goes directly into your bloodstream. This is the “blood sugar” that spikes immediately, forces your pancreas to release insulin, and causes problems like diabetes and vessel damage when levels are too high.
Fructose Must be processed almost entirely by the liver. When you eat a lot of added fructose, your liver gets overloaded and often turns the excess into fat. This fat can build up in the liver (leading to fatty liver disease) and contribute to insulin resistance and high blood pressure (HBP).

 

The Key Takeaway

 

When people talk about the “sugar that causes diabetes,” they are talking about Glucose because that is the molecule insulin must control.

However, when you eat processed foods or add table sugar (sucrose) to drinks, you are giving your body both Glucose (which spikes blood sugar) and Fructose (which primarily strains the liver and promotes fat storage). Both of these actions are bad for your overall metabolic and heart health.

🍎 The Whole Fruit Advantage

 

When you eat a whole apple or a handful of berries, you are not just eating fructose. The entire piece of fruit acts as a defense system that changes how your body handles the sugar inside.

 

1. The Power of Fiber

 

This is the single most important factor.

  • In a piece of whole fruit, the natural sugars (fructose and glucose) are trapped inside the cell walls, which are made of fiber.
  • Your body has to physically work to break down these cell walls to release the sugar. This takes time.
  • Result: The sugar is released slowly and gradually absorbed into your bloodstream. This prevents the huge, rapid blood sugar spike and the severe liver strain that happens with added sugars.

 

2. Full of Essential Nutrients

 

Added sugars (like those in soda, candy, or processed foods) are often called “empty calories” because they provide nothing but sugar. Fruit is the opposite:

  • Vitamins and Minerals: Fruits are packed with things your body needs, like Vitamin C (for immunity and tissue repair) and Potassium (which directly helps lower blood pressure).
  • Antioxidants: These compounds help protect your cells and blood vessels from the long-term damage caused by high blood sugar and high blood pressure.

 

3. Satiety (Feeling Full)

 

Because of the high fiber and water content, eating a whole fruit like an apple or an orange helps you feel full and satisfied.

  • It’s difficult to eat an “excessive” amount of fructose from whole fruit before you naturally feel full.
  • Compare that to a can of soda or a big bowl of ice cream, which can have a huge amount of concentrated, “free” sugar that you can consume very quickly without feeling full.

 

🚫 The Problem with “Free” Fructose

 

The problem fructose causes is not from the small, slow dose you get from a piece of fruit. The problem comes from concentrated, added sugars:

Source Fructose Type Impact on the Body
WHOLE FRUIT (Apple, Berries) Natural, bound to fiber Slow release; liver processes it safely; gives you lots of nutrients. Healthy.
ADDED SUGAR (Soda, Candy, Juice) Free, isolated fructose/sucrose Rapid release; liver gets overwhelmed and turns it into fat; causes rapid blood sugar and insulin spikes. Unhealthy.

In short: Whole fruit is one of the healthiest things you can eat, precisely because the fiber makes the natural sugar harmless and gives you powerful nutrients!
